PET-1500
YELLOW (Formerly PECAP LE)
|
Swiss
Monofilament Polyester - Plain Weave
Pet-1500 low elongation monofilament polyester has excellent registration
accuracy and dimensional stability. It surpasses ordinary screen
fabric in chemical and mechanical abrasion resistance, and equalization
of warp and weft elongation. Pet-1500 is recommended for fine line
reproduction, large screens, halftones, and multicolor work demanding
dimensional stability. Pet-1500 is available in white, and Yellow.
Pet-1500 Yellow offers Optimum balance between reduced light scatter
and ease of registration. The exposure time is longer, and contrast
between fabric surface and emulsion coating is improved. Yellow
offers the most uniform color density.

PET-1500
YELLOW - TWILL
|
| Twill is similiar in thickness to the plain weave shown above. The difference
is in how they are woven. Twill is woven either 2 strands over, one strand
under; or 2 strands over 2 strands under. This leads to more open area
in the mesh, and therfore a greater ink deposit.
